NE33 5LL is a primarily residential postcode in Tyne Dock, South Shields. It was first introduced in January 1980.
The most common council tax band is A.
Residential buildings are primarily terraced (including end-terrace). Domestic properties are primarily flats.
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£52,298 to £283,000 with an average of £97,728.
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1900 and 1929.
None of the residential properties sold since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.
Domestic properties are mostly a mix of social housing, owner occupied and privately rented.
The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are D, C and E.
The average commercial rateable value is £2,075. The most common recorded business type is Shop.
South Shields is a town, which had a population of 75,337 in the 2011 census.
In the 2011 census, there were 91 people resident in NE33 5LL, of which 50 were male and 41 were female. This also includes overnight visitors at domestic properties, and residents of non-domestic properties such as hotels, prisons and halls of residence.
NE33 5LL is in the Newcastle trav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the South Tyneside Primary Care Trust.
NE33 5LL is approximately 16m (52ft) above sea level.
